Oct 06, 2018: American Pat Perez returns to Malaysia for his title defence at the US$7 million CIMB Classic at TPC Kuala Lumpur next week from October 11 to 14. In a Q&A, he recalls the joy of winning his third PGA TOUR title here 12 months ago, talks about his recent 2017-18 PGA TOUR season and also about fatherhood after he and his wife Ashley welcomed their daughter, Piper last month.

What do you remember most from last year’s win at the CIMB Classic and how special was it?

I recall playing extremely well at TPC Kuala Lumpur and we were just in total control of my game. The course suits my style of play and I just played beautifully last year. I’m looking forward to defending my title especially when I’ve heard the course has been upgraded this year with new grasses on the fairways and greens. Looking back, it was really special for me to win the CIMB Classic as it put the exclamation point to a great 2017. As you know, I had my shoulder surgery in 2016 and then I received a sponsor’s exemption to play in the CIMB Classic later that year and while I didn’t win then, it gave me the confidence that I needed in my comeback and I subsequently won in Mayakoba. If I had not received the invitation from Malaysia, who knows, I may not have played in Mayakoba.

What is it about the TPCKL  that suits your game and how much are you looking forward to playing on the newly upgraded West course?

As golfers, sometimes you just like a golf course the minute you set eyes on it. TPC Kuala Lumpur is one of those golf courses where I feel comfortable standing on the tee boxes and seeing what’s in front of me. I’ve also adapted really well on the greens and rolled in a bunch of putts to win last year. However, it’s going to be interesting for all of us as we will play on the upgraded course for the first time and I’m told the fairways a and greens are going to be a lot firmer now which will be an interesting test to what we’ve faced over the last few years.

How do you assess your 2018-18 PGA TOUR season?

I think it’s just been okay. I’ve been quite consistent with my play but I didn’t put up enough good finishes on the board after the win at the CIMB Classic. At some of the events, I got into contention after the second or third rounds but for some reason, I didn’t quite stay up on the leaderboard and that was disappointing. My caddie H (Michael Hartford) and I have discussed our play and have tried to figure a few things out for the new season. I’m confident I will start playing consistently well again like how it was in 2017. Going back to Malaysia will be a good starting point for sure.
